A Health Savings Account (HSA) is a tax-exempt trust or custodial account you set up with a qualified HSA trustee to pay or reimburse certain medical expenses you incur. You can continue to withdraw the money tax-free for medical expenses. Eligible Expense Examples There are hundreds of eligible expenses for tax-free purchase with your account funds, including prescriptions, doctor’s office copays, health insurance deductibles, and coinsurance. If you’re over 65, there are no stipulations on how you can use the money.If you’re under 65 and use the dollars for qualified medical expenses, you can withdraw the money tax-free.Since you own the account, the funds roll over year to year and the money stays with you - regardless if you leave your job or retire.

You’ll need them to show the HSA money was only used to pay or reimburse qualified medical expenses. Keep receipts for medical expenses you paid for using HSA withdrawals.
